Java编程规范:养成良好编码习惯

需积分: 9 0 下载量 92 浏览量 更新于2024-07-26 收藏 141KB PDF 举报
"Java编码规范是一份详细的指南,旨在帮助开发者遵循统一的代码风格,提升代码可读性和团队协作效率。这份规范由Sun Microsystems最初制定,涵盖了文件命名、代码组织、缩进排版、注释、声明以及各种语句的编写规则。" Java编码规范是编程实践中的一项重要指导,它规定了如何编写清晰、一致且易于理解的Java代码。遵循这些规范可以降低代码维护成本,提高团队间的合作效率,并有助于培养良好的编程习惯。 1. **介绍**: - 编码规范的存在是为了提高代码的可读性,使得不同开发者编写的代码风格一致,便于理解和维护。 - 声明部分通常会感谢那些对规范的贡献者和原始文档来源。 2. **文件名**: - 文件后缀:Java源文件应使用`.java`作为扩展名。 - 常用文件名:根据项目和功能,文件名应具有描述性,遵循一定的命名规则。 3. **文件组织**: - Java源文件:每个源文件应包含一个公共类(或一个顶级接口),且文件名与公共类的全限定名相同。 4. **缩进排版**: - 行长度:建议单行不超过80个字符,以适应大多数显示器的宽度。 - 换行:当一行无法容纳完整表达式时,应在适当位置进行换行,保持代码的清晰和整洁。 5. **注释**: - 实现注释:用于解释代码的具体实现细节。 - 文档注释:使用`/** ... */`形式,用于生成API文档,应包含方法、类、接口等的用途、参数、返回值和异常信息。 6. **声明**: - 数量:每行声明的变量数量应适度,避免过多导致阅读困难。 - 初始化:提倡在声明时初始化变量,除非有特殊理由。 - 布局:声明的顺序和排列有特定规则,例如常量在前,变量在后,按访问权限排序。 - 类和接口声明:类和接口的定义应清晰,包括继承、实现和访问修饰符。 7. **语句**: - 简单语句和复合语句:保持简洁明了,避免过长的单行语句。 - 返回语句:返回值应与函数签名匹配,且避免在返回语句中进行复杂计算。 - 控制流语句(如`if`, `if-else`, `for`, `while`, `do-while`):应有适当的缩进和空格,保持逻辑清晰。 以上只是Java编码规范的部分内容,完整的规范还涉及命名约定、空格和括号使用、异常处理、包和导入等多个方面。在实际开发中,遵循这些规范可以显著提高代码质量,降低出错率,同时使得代码审查和调试变得更加轻松。